Address 0 PPC

PX3wEdhxFrEJiNYMWaBbFumkqQQNnWnnVm

Confirmed

Total Received101.399001 PPC
Total Sent101.399001 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PX3wEdhxFrEJiNYMWaBbFumkqQQNnWnnVm101.399001 PPC
Fee: 0.01 PPC
432507 Confirmations101.389001 PPC
PX3wEdhxFrEJiNYMWaBbFumkqQQNnWnnVm101.399001 PPC
Fee: 0.01 PPC
432521 Confirmations101.399001 PPC